A Stellar Ensemble Cast Ignites Anticipation for Toxic

The cast reveal for the Toxic Kannada movie is nothing short of a dream team, assembling some of the biggest names from across Indian cinema alongside emerging Sandalwood talent. Leading the charge is none other than Rocking Star Yash, whose presence alone guarantees massive box office attention and an ardent fan following. His return to the big screen post-KGF has been one of the most talked-about events in Indian cinema.

Joining him are the Lady Superstar Nayanthara, bringing her unparalleled star power and acting prowess, and Bollywood sensation Kiara Advani, making a significant entry into Sandalwood. The lineup further boasts the elegant Tara Sutaria, the versatile Huma Qureshi, and the critically acclaimed Rukmini Vasanth, a rising star in Kannada cinema known for her impactful performances. This diverse and powerful female cast, central to the ‘Ladies & Ladies’ theme, promises rich character dynamics and elevates the film’s potential reach. Fans are particularly thrilled about Kiara Advani’s likely Sandalwood debut, which adds another layer of pan-Indian appeal to the already massive project. Such a high-profile ensemble signals KVN Productions’ clear intent to deliver a cinematic experience that transcends regional boundaries and captivates audiences nationwide.

Advertisement

Beyond the formidable on-screen talent, the technical crew for Toxic Kannada movie reads like a who’s who of industry experts, promising a visual and auditory spectacle. The legendary Rajeev Ravi handles the Director of Photography, known for his distinctive visual style and acclaimed works. Powerhouse music director Ravi Basrur, fresh off his KGF success, is composing the score, ensuring an impactful musical journey that resonates with the film’s gritty aesthetic. Ujwal Kulkarni takes on editing duties, while T. P. Abid leads the production design, collectively ensuring a world that is both immersive and visually stunning. Kunal Sharma (MPSE) is the Sound Designer, guaranteeing an exceptional sonic experience. The film also boasts an impressive lineup of Action Directors including JJ Perry, Anbariv, Kecha Khamphakdee, and Amrit Singh, hinting at high-octane sequences that will leave audiences on the edge of their seats. The contributions of Sandeep Sadashiva, Prashant Dileep Hardikar as Associate Producers, and M. K. Subramanya as Executive Producer further underscore the meticulous planning and extensive resources dedicated to this ambitious project.

Toxic Kannada Movie: Key Details
DetailInformation
Movie TitleToxic
CastYash, Nayanthara, Kiara Advani, Tara Sutaria, Huma Qureshi, Rukmini Vasanth
MusicRavi Basrur
Production HouseKVN Productions
Release DateAugust 26, 2026
Source ChannelKVN PRODUCTIONS (YouTube)
